Trump Administration Reverses Decision on Ocean Monitoring Network

The Trump administration has reversed its plan to dismantle an ocean-monitoring network that includes around 900 buoys and sensors. The decision comes after receiving backlash from scientists and lawmakers concerned about the impact of the removal.
